Tesco investigated by new regulator | Tesco investigated by new regulator |
(about 11 hours later) | |
Tesco is to face another investigation, this time into its relations with suppliers, amid concerns it breached the Groceries Supply Code of Practice. | Tesco is to face another investigation, this time into its relations with suppliers, amid concerns it breached the Groceries Supply Code of Practice. |
The Groceries Code Adjudicator (GCA) joins the Serious Fraud Office and the Financial Reporting Council in investigating the supermarket chain. | The Groceries Code Adjudicator (GCA) joins the Serious Fraud Office and the Financial Reporting Council in investigating the supermarket chain. |
The adjudicator, Christine Tacon, said she had "reasonable suspicion" that the code had been breached. | The adjudicator, Christine Tacon, said she had "reasonable suspicion" that the code had been breached. |
She said other supermarkets might also be investigated. | She said other supermarkets might also be investigated. |
However, the GCA will not be able to fine Tesco for past offences. | However, the GCA will not be able to fine Tesco for past offences. |
In a statement, Business Secretary Vince Cable said: "Last week I secured the final agreement in government to proceed with legislation to enable the regulator to impose hefty fines for those supermarkets found guilty of mistreating suppliers." | In a statement, Business Secretary Vince Cable said: "Last week I secured the final agreement in government to proceed with legislation to enable the regulator to impose hefty fines for those supermarkets found guilty of mistreating suppliers." |
These penalties on large retailers could total up to 1% of their annual UK turnover. | These penalties on large retailers could total up to 1% of their annual UK turnover. |
But Ms Tacon told the BBC that despite this legislation, she could not force Tesco to pay a penalty, because the offences would have been committed before she was given the power to impose fines. | But Ms Tacon told the BBC that despite this legislation, she could not force Tesco to pay a penalty, because the offences would have been committed before she was given the power to impose fines. |

The GCA will look into Tesco's profits and delays in payments to suppliers and the investigation is expected to take up to nine months. | The GCA will look into Tesco's profits and delays in payments to suppliers and the investigation is expected to take up to nine months. |
Mr Cable said: "This is an historic day for the groceries code adjudicator and shows we have created a regulator that has real teeth. | Mr Cable said: "This is an historic day for the groceries code adjudicator and shows we have created a regulator that has real teeth. |
I have also agreed an increase of almost 40% in the adjudicator's funding for the coming year, so that it can carry out more of its important work. | I have also agreed an increase of almost 40% in the adjudicator's funding for the coming year, so that it can carry out more of its important work. |
Now that a formal investigation has been launched, I would encourage anyone with any evidence of wrongdoing to come forward and to be confident of being able to do so confidentially, as their anonymity will be protected by law." | Now that a formal investigation has been launched, I would encourage anyone with any evidence of wrongdoing to come forward and to be confident of being able to do so confidentially, as their anonymity will be protected by law." |
Ms Tacon said: "This is the first investigation I have launched and it is a significant step for the GCA. | Ms Tacon said: "This is the first investigation I have launched and it is a significant step for the GCA. |
"I have applied the GCA published prioritisation principles to each of the practices under consideration and have evidence that they were not isolated incidents, each involving a number of suppliers and significant sums of money." | "I have applied the GCA published prioritisation principles to each of the practices under consideration and have evidence that they were not isolated incidents, each involving a number of suppliers and significant sums of money." |
Analysis: Kamal Ahmed, business editor | Analysis: Kamal Ahmed, business editor |
One frustration Christine Tacon will be feeling this morning is over her inability to fine Tesco - or any other supermarket for that matter - if she finds that supplier regulations have been breached in the past. | One frustration Christine Tacon will be feeling this morning is over her inability to fine Tesco - or any other supermarket for that matter - if she finds that supplier regulations have been breached in the past. |

There was then a delay of over a year before the government finally acted to grant those powers last month - two weeks after the BBC revealed the delay. | There was then a delay of over a year before the government finally acted to grant those powers last month - two weeks after the BBC revealed the delay. |
Vince Cable blamed inertia in the Treasury for the snail's pace approach. | Vince Cable blamed inertia in the Treasury for the snail's pace approach. |
Ms Tacon cannot use her fining powers retrospectively, so is left with "legally binding recommendations" and naming and shaming in her arsenal of sanctions against Tesco if wrongdoing is found. | Ms Tacon cannot use her fining powers retrospectively, so is left with "legally binding recommendations" and naming and shaming in her arsenal of sanctions against Tesco if wrongdoing is found. |
Ms Tacon has called for evidence to be submitted by 3 April. | Ms Tacon has called for evidence to be submitted by 3 April. |
A Tesco spokesperson said: "We have worked closely with the office of the adjudicator since its creation to put in place strong compliance processes. | A Tesco spokesperson said: "We have worked closely with the office of the adjudicator since its creation to put in place strong compliance processes. |
"An internal review we carried out and shared with the GCA identified some areas of concern. | "An internal review we carried out and shared with the GCA identified some areas of concern. |
"We have taken action to strengthen compliance and, as we have announced, we are changing the way we work with suppliers." | "We have taken action to strengthen compliance and, as we have announced, we are changing the way we work with suppliers." |
Clive Black, an analyst at Shore Capital stockbrokers, told the BBC that the GCA investigation "feels very much like self-justification by an organisation that has talked much but not actually done anything of note in practical terms to our minds". | Clive Black, an analyst at Shore Capital stockbrokers, told the BBC that the GCA investigation "feels very much like self-justification by an organisation that has talked much but not actually done anything of note in practical terms to our minds". |
Chris Brook-Carter, editor in chief at Retail Week said: "This is not great news in terms of [Tesco's] reputation, but that reputation took such a dent last year." | Chris Brook-Carter, editor in chief at Retail Week said: "This is not great news in terms of [Tesco's] reputation, but that reputation took such a dent last year." |
He added: "I'm not sure that even if they are found guilty it is going to put them in much worse a position at the moment." | He added: "I'm not sure that even if they are found guilty it is going to put them in much worse a position at the moment." |
Analysis: Mark Broad, business producer | Analysis: Mark Broad, business producer |
Despite being set up more than 18 months ago the Groceries Code Adjudicator still does not have the power to fine retailers that break the code. | Despite being set up more than 18 months ago the Groceries Code Adjudicator still does not have the power to fine retailers that break the code. |
A Whitehall blockage has delayed the necessary legislation, meaning that if Tesco is found guilty the punishment could be as little as issuing an apology in the national press. | A Whitehall blockage has delayed the necessary legislation, meaning that if Tesco is found guilty the punishment could be as little as issuing an apology in the national press. |
If the legislation had been passed and a supermarket was found guilty, it could be facing multi-million-pound fines. | If the legislation had been passed and a supermarket was found guilty, it could be facing multi-million-pound fines. |
Unlike other industry regulators, the GCA is a modest organisation - it has just five staff. | Unlike other industry regulators, the GCA is a modest organisation - it has just five staff. |
The head of the organisation, Christine Tacon, works a three-day week. | The head of the organisation, Christine Tacon, works a three-day week. |
What's more, many supermarket suppliers say they fear going to the GCA to complain as they depend on the major retailers for their survival. | What's more, many supermarket suppliers say they fear going to the GCA to complain as they depend on the major retailers for their survival. |
The GCA hardly sounds like a regulator with teeth. | The GCA hardly sounds like a regulator with teeth. |
